Assist Dept. Heads with Admin work

  • Purchase Orders, Final Actuals, Invoice processing, data collection, research etc on an as needed basis.
Assist any potential freelancers with Admin work
  • Purchase Orders, Final Actuals and Invoice processing
  • Liase with HR/IT for system setups. ie: Teams/Email
Production Responsibilities:
  • Help identify potential suppliers, focused primarily in-house and occasionally outside.
  • Post & Sound Recording
  • Identify and manage all facets of work, per brand, including
  • Generating estimates, pre-production organization, post-production and schedules for internal and client deadlines
  • Producing research material, Social, OLV\'s, revisions & Radio
  • Collaborate with Broadcast Traffic to manage talent/business aspects including production bidding, talent engagement and contracting: business and talent management.
  • Provide estimates for smaller stock footage requests and assets for various clients
  • Update internal file sharing platform with final estimates & completion reports.
Deliver
  • Ensure best production practices throughout department while leveraging best business procedures to achieve measurable production value.
  • Balance creative enhancement and financial efficiency throughout project.
  • Ensure adherence to technical, financial, and legal specifications through effective communication and support.
